iio_channel_get_all returns -ENODEV when it cannot find either phandles and properties in the Device Tree or channels whose consumer_dev_name matches iio_hwmon in iio_map_list. The iio_map_list is filled in by iio drivers which might be probed after iio_hwmon. It is better to defer the probe of iio_hwmon if such error is returned by iio_channel_get_all in order to let a chance to iio drivers to expose channels in iio_map_list. Since commit 698a7c24 ("hwmon: (nct6775) Support two SuperIO chips in the same system"), the driver supports two Super-IO chips. This has the undesirable side effect that force_id always detects a second chip at address 0xfff8, even if no chip exists at that address. nct6775: Found NCT6793D or compatible chip at 0x4e:0xfff8 If no chip at all is found at a given SIO address, it does not make sense to instantiate it. Limit force_id to only work if some chip is found, that is if the chip ID returns a value other than 0xffff. Up to now, each hwmon driver has to implement its own sysfs attributes. This requires a lot of template code, and distracts from the driver's core function to read and write chip registers. To be able to reduce driver complexity, move sensor attribute handling and thermal zone registration into hwmon core. By using the new API, driver code and data size is typically reduced by 20-70%, depending on driver complexity and the number of sysfs attributes supported. With this patch, the new API only supports thermal sensors. Support for other sensor types will be added with subsequent patches. Writing the update_interval attribute could result in an overflow if a number close to the maximum unsigned long was written. At the same time, even though the chip supports setting the conversion rate, the selected conversion rate was not actually written to the chip. Fix the second problem by selecting valid (supported) conversion rates, and writing the selected conversion rate to the chip. This also fixes the first problem, since arbitrary conversion rates are now converted to actually supported conversion rates. Also, set the default chip conversion rate to 1 second. Previously, the chip was configured for continuous conversion, but readings were only retrieved every seond, which doesn't make much sense. If we only read a value from the chip every second, we can as well save some power and only convert in one-second intervals. Signed-off-by: NGuenter Roeck <linux@roeck-us.net>
